A recent study by TheWeatherReport.ai, an independent AI safety and security research lab, revealed that advancements in AI code security are lagging behind the functional improvements in new frontier models. Ilya Kabanov, founder of TheWeatherReport.ai and an MIT research affiliate, discussed these findings on the IT Ops Query vodcast. The research highlights potential risks for IT organizations as AI models become more capable but less secure in their code generation. AI
